Transaction 649cf8130fb8cdc4c2621925332c73526089343ff1c92693d6ec407f7dea5b4b
1 Input
2 Outputs
- 649cf8130fb8cdc4c2621925332c73526089343ff1c92693d6ec407f7dea5b4b:0
- 649cf8130fb8cdc4c2621925332c73526089343ff1c92693d6ec407f7dea5b4b:1
value 2320213
address 1MsHHECnrFSW3ME8ykxrhQkv6HXkr4gaw5
value 14450849
address 1LARJRoAScyv54EMhkxeD1z12bDkLUmGP